Chapter 1148: Steel Beast (1)

"It's not far ahead, the last supply point. We can rest there for a while and then leave the mountains in one breath."


A Dark Blade Warrior whispered. He lowered his voice, and it wasn't hard to hear the excitement in his tone.


The journey of death is finally coming to an end.


The supply point was a marked cave, concealed by shrubs and stones. Hubble might have left it out if he hadn't known beforehand. The Dark Blade Warriors were very skilled in camouflage techniques. Obviously, Belmord had trained them in this area.


He removed a portion of the camouflage and revealed a dark hole. The Dark Blade Warrior was about to sneak in. Hubble reached out and pulled the Warrior behind him. Hubble maintained his vigilance and entered the cave. Only after confirming that there was no danger in the cave did Gatu inform the two warriors to enter. They rearranged their camouflage. The cave was pitch black, and then there was a faint glow. The moon shone through the cracks in the mountains. It wasn't bright, but it was enough to see.


Hubble was fine, but the two Dark Blade Warriors were already exhausted. One of them walked into the depths of the cave, removed a few stones, raised the camouflaged ground with a dagger, and picked up a box from inside. Opening the box, there is ready water and food in it. There were a total of seven or eight supplies, but now that there were only three left, they looked exceptionally abundant, but they also had an indescribable feeling.


The warrior divided the food into three parts. Hubble only took water to drink, and the other two, after eating dry meat and water in moderation, closed their eyes and rested for time to recover their strength.


Moments later, Hubble heard the sound of two people breathing. The two of them had already entered a state of light sleep. If one looked carefully, one would find that their faces were still very young. There was still a hint of lingering youthfulness in their eyes. Their peers might be farmers, fishermen, or other professions. But they chose the most dangerous and darkest undertaking.


Even Hubble knew that spies like Dark Blade could only live in the darkness, and their identities would never be revealed. Even if they died miserably one day, their closest relatives would not know why these people died. When they chose to join Dark Blade, they were already dead.


Hubble shook his head, wondering when he had become so "sentimental". He suspected that he had stayed with humans for too long. This race looked rather weak, but after staying with them for a long time, Hubble had to admit that beneath the weak appearance of humans, there was tenacity that was not inferior to anyone else. Perhaps this was the reason why this young race was able to shine brightly in the many lifeforms of the universe. They were always patiently waiting for the opportunity to arrive and erupted with unimaginable energy at the right time.


"Actually, these guys are not bad either. At the very least, their drinks are not bad." Hubble had missed the barrels that were about the same height as him, and he decided to go back and sleep in the wine.


Then he heard a strange sound.


Hubble immediately woke up the two warriors. The moment he opened his eyes, fear flashed across the warriors' faces. Then, he calmed down. Hubble pointed out without saying anything, but the soldier knew what he meant. One of them lay on the ground and pressed his ears to the ground. After a while, he stood up and nodded.


The Gatu walked into the cave and used his fingers to make a small hole in the bush. Through this small hole, one could see that there was no one on the mountain path that was crisscrossed by shadows. Hubble shifted his gaze to the left and right, finally stopping in the shadow of a mountain wall on the left. Although Hubble couldn't see anything, he could feel the shadow twisting. Suddenly, a pale face emerged from the shadows without warning. It was the face of a female human with a strange smile on its face.


Then the face twisted, and when the two scarlet eyes rolled up, the entire face turned into mottled gray dots. With his flat head raised like a cobra, a Ghanaian spat out a forked tongue and let out a rhythmic hiss. He then descended from the top of the mountain wall and appeared inch by inch under the moonlight. The Garner's snake-like body was covered with light green armor to protect their bare scaleless bodies. They didn't have hands or feet, but they had a pair of feet on each side of their body. These centipede-like limbs allowed the Jana to walk freely on most of the terrain. Neither the steep mountains nor the complicated jungle were able to stop them. Apart from the sea, there was almost no environment that could stop the Canadians from advancing.


Gatu narrowed his eyes when he saw the Jana sentinel. He made a wait gesture to the two soldiers behind him and wiped his neck again. The Dark Blade Warrior nodded knowingly, knowing that Hubble was going to kill this sentry alone. Just as Hubble was about to charge out, another Ghanaian suddenly appeared. The rustling grew louder and louder, and Hubble finally scolded, "Damn, we've been fooled. The insects knew about this stronghold, and they were waiting for their prey to arrive at their door!"


Since he had already been discovered, Hubble naturally did not intend to stay in the cave and wait for death. He raised his thick leg and kicked it, sending the bushes and rocks flying with the explosive force. Hubble roared and ran out. The two Garner sentries were not willing to be outdone. They let out a low hiss and swiftly swam over. Just a few meters away from Hubble, the Ghanaians retracted and jumped into the air. They opened their mouths, revealing their sharp teeth that were scattered all over their mouths. The most commonly used method of attack was to wrap their body around their prey and tear apart their target's body with their teeth. However, these weren't their main means of attack. The Jana were a sinister and evil life. Their tail had sharp claws. Apart from injecting poison, the most important thing was that the claws were usually hidden in their bodies. Only at critical moments do they eject and pierce into their prey, and many unfamiliar Jana lives often die from their claws.


Unfortunately, Hubble knew them too well.


The people of Gatu grabbed a Ghanaian with their hands. With a push of his arms, he instantly ripped off the body of the Jia Na people. Another Ghanaian jumped onto Hubble and wrapped his body around him like a snake. After that, he drew hundreds of pairs of feet randomly, but he was only able to make a large number of shallow cuts on Hubble's rough skin. When he tried to bite Hubble, the Gatu clutched the Garner's mouth and upper and lower palates with both hands, and then shouted loudly, breaking his mouth apart.


He casually threw the Garner to the ground, and Hubble stomped on the sentry's head, causing it to explode. However, Hubble was not happy at all. In the shadows of the mountain ahead, more and more white faces appeared. They were already surrounded by the main forces of the Garner people.


"Come on, boys, it's time for us to go. Or do you guys want to stay and have a party with these bugs? Forgive me for not accompanying you." Hubble began to retreat.


A Dark Blade Warrior said, "Leaving the mountains, the Absolute Shadow Heights are unobstructed. It's very difficult for us to get rid of these outsiders in the plains." josei


"So you mean to borrow the environment here to defend and wait for Belmord to come back?" Hubble shook his head. "The idea is worse. These bugs can move almost anywhere, and the environment in the mountains blocks our view. There are too many shadows and caves for them to launch a surprise attack. Staying in the mountains may be more dangerous than staying in the plains."


"But" The warrior wanted to say something else, but the ground suddenly trembled and sand sprayed out from the ground. The mountain cracked and arched, winding its way like an earth dragon. The earth dragon quickly arrived at the feet of Hubble and the others. The people of Gatu cursed and pulled the closest warrior to the side. Just as he was about to catch another person, the earth dragon exploded and a thick black shadow rushed out from the ground.


The dark-bladed warrior rushed up about ten meters into the air. Something in the shadows swept over, and Hubble subconsciously raised his arm and bounced away. Only after he retreated ten meters did he see that it was a huge insect. It was more than ten meters tall, and its head was as big as a mountain. He opened his mouth and chewed on the Dark Blade Warrior. His miserable screams could be heard from above, and blood gushed out from behind him like a fountain.


He desperately wanted to crawl out of the giant mouth of the blood basin, but his body continued to slide down. In just a few breaths, only one arm remained in vain as he tried to catch something. As the giant bug's mouth twitched, the arm was bitten off, fell off, and fell to the ground.


Hubble narrowed his eyes and looked up at the giant bug and whispered a name, "Andreessen …"


After eating the Dark Blade Warrior, Predator Andreessen slowly lowered his head and stared at Hubble on the ground with his ferocious eyes. He was like a snake. Most of his body was coiled up on the ground, while a small part of his body was raised. Earlier, he had eaten mud and swallowed sand from underground and dug a tunnel that led directly to the feet of Hubble and the others. Originally, he wanted to chew all three of them in one bite, but Hubble was so alert that only one of them was eaten by Andreessen.


"Traitor, don't expect to leave Lagmar. Your flesh and blood are destined to be my food. If I were you, give up pointless resistance so I can make your death easier."


Hubble sneered, "I'd rather stew you into worm soup, I don't know how it tastes."


Anfey Lisen was immediately enraged. The insect opened its mouth and two palatal teeth split open from the left and right sides. It let out a strange hissing sound. The depths of Hubble's pupils lit up, and Origin Energy's aura soared. As his Qi continued to climb and stretch, the joints of his entire body began to shake. Hubble's skin flushed red, his blood vessels sprung up, his muscles swelled and proliferated, and his already tall body swelled once more. As the back of his head grew explosively red, a huge oval crystal floated up in front of his chest, and Hubble immediately emitted a dense killing intent. The intense killing intent caused the temperature of the surrounding space to plummet.


As bone spurs emerged from all over his body, a circle of dark lines appeared around the crystal before Hubble's change came to a halt. Andreessen's pupils shrank as he said in a low voice, "What's going on? I've never heard of such a change in Gatu!"


Of course, he would not know that this was the ability that Hubble obtained after becoming a follower.
